
Prolonged exposure to direct sunlight can cause UV degradation of PVC pipes, resulting in discolouration, surface cracking, and reduced impact strength. To prevent this, it is recommended to use UV-resistant paint or an opaque covering on the exterior of the pipes. While petroleum-based paints should be avoided due to bonding issues, latex or water-based paints are commonly used to protect PVC pipes from UV damage. Additionally, using Schedule 80 PVC or CPVC for outdoor applications can provide greater UV resistance compared to Schedule 40 PVC.

Painting PVC pipes can protect them from UV degradation
Painting PVC pipes is an effective way to protect them from UV degradation. While PVC is a durable and long-lasting material, prolonged exposure to sunlight can cause discolouration and surface cracking. Painting the pipes can help to shield them from the negative effects of UV radiation.
The most common method for protecting above-ground PVC pipes from the sun is to paint them with a latex (water-based) paint. This type of paint adheres well to PVC and provides long-lasting protection. It is recommended to use a light-coloured paint, such as white or cream, as these colours reflect more UV radiation than darker colours.
Before painting, it is important to prepare the surface of the pipe to ensure the paint adheres properly. This can be done by cleaning the pipe with soap and water and then lightly sanding the surface with sandpaper to create a dull finish. Any dust or debris should be removed with a damp rag or paper towel. Additionally, it is important to avoid using petroleum-based or oil-based paints, as these can prevent proper bonding with the plastic pipe.
In addition to painting, there are other methods to protect PVC pipes from UV degradation. One option is to use a UV-resistant conduit or cover the pipe with a protective sleeve or specialised plastic wrap. Burying the pipes underground provides complete protection from UV radiation. For pipes that cannot be buried, installing them in shaded areas or under structures that provide shade can significantly reduce UV exposure.

Sanding or cleaning the pipe before painting can help the paint stick
Painting exposed PVC pipes is an effective way to protect them from UV degradation caused by sunlight exposure. While this is a long-lasting solution, it is important to ensure that the paint is properly applied so that it does not peel or flake off over time.
To ensure that the paint adheres well to the pipe, it is recommended to sand or clean the pipe before painting. Sanding the pipe with 200- to 300-grit sandpaper creates a rough texture, which helps the paint stick better. Alternatively, a Scotch-Brite pad can be used to scrub the pipe with soapy water, removing contaminants and lifting off any mould release on the surface. After sanding or scrubbing, it is important to clean the pipe with a wet rag or tack cloth to remove any remaining particles or shavings.
Additionally, priming the pipe before painting can further improve paint adhesion. A primer creates a smooth surface for the paint to lock onto, ensuring a uniform finish. When choosing a primer, look for one specifically designed for CPVC/PVC.
By properly preparing the surface of the pipe through sanding or cleaning, and potentially priming, you can ensure that the paint will stick well and provide long-lasting protection for your PVC pipe.

Consider using Schedule 80 PVC or CPVC for outdoor applications
If you're using PVC pipes outdoors, you should consider using Schedule 80 PVC or CPVC (Chlorinated Polyvinyl Chloride). These pipes are more UV resistant than Schedule 40 PVC, which is the most common type of PVC pipe. While Schedule 80 is more sturdy and durable, it will still degrade over time with exposure to sunlight and should be protected.
One way to protect Schedule 80 PVC or CPVC pipes from UV degradation is by painting them. Painting the pipes can provide long-lasting protection and is a simple process. It is recommended to use spray paint for plastic, which will repel things from sticking to the surface and protect the pipe from fading and cracking. A light-coloured paint, such as white or cream, is ideal. Before painting, it is important to scuff the surface of the pipe with sandpaper to ensure the paint sticks properly.
Another method to protect Schedule 80 PVC or CPVC pipes from UV radiation is by using a protective coating or covering. This could involve applying a UV-resistant conduit or wrapping the pipe in a protective sleeve or specialised plastic wrap. Burying the pipes underground will also provide complete protection from UV degradation.
In terms of cost, Schedule 80 PVC is more expensive than Schedule 40. Schedule 40 is typically sufficient for plumbing and irrigation applications, which do not require high pressure. However, for industrial or chemical applications that involve higher pressures, the tougher Schedule 80 PVC is recommended.
